What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es the strategy of using 2 panes of glass in a Window Replacement unit, separated by a layer of gas or vacuum that offers insulation. This building and construction reduces heat loss in the winter and keeps the interior cool in summertime, thus optimizing energy efficiency and producing a more comfortable living environment. Double glazed windows also have noise-reducing properties and enhance security.

There are several necessary components that can impact the last cost of double glazing installations. These consist of:

For how long do double glazed windows last?
Usually, double glazed Sliding Windows can last over 20 years with correct care and maintenance.
2. Do I require planning approval for double glazing?
In many cases, preparing consent is not needed unless the installation affects a noted building or specific preservation areas.
3. What is the average cost of double glazing?
Prices can vary extensively based on the aspects discussed previously. Basic setups may begin from roughly ₤ 300 per Window Upgrade, while premium choices can exceed ₤ 1,200.
4. How can I guarantee I'm getting a reasonable quote?
Get at least three quotes from different companies, ensuring they are in-depth and equivalent regarding products and installation standards.
5. Exist financing choices available for double glazing?
Numerous companies use financing choices or payment plans, enabling homeowners to handle costs more effectively.
